Extensive experience devising original theater and exploring physical theater styles. Teaching Artist specializing in: - creating structures of play for learning, personal and professional development, - integrating the arts and movement with academics, - developing relationships and civic dialogue through theater. Full-time resident ensemble member, Touchstone Theater, Bethlehem, PA., 1986-2008, AD for 12 seasons. Teach Acting/Speech/Clown/Arts Education at regional colleges. NCAA Basketball Referee
